New stats from Social Security Scotland show the difference the Scottish Government Winter Heating Payment has made across the South.

In D&G, 13,395 people benefited, while in Scottish Borders 8,100 received a payment. That's a total of £1.26 million directly into bank accounts last winter alone.

New figures from Public Health Scotland show every adult in D&G saved nearly £330 last year on prescription charges on average as compared to nearly £10 each in England – that’s a total of £41.5 million in household pockets across D&G in 2024 alone.
